| - So after living here for a year, I feel I can now give an honest opinion of Skysong of the pro's and con's of living here. I did enjoy living here for the year but at the same time little nuisances would prompt me not to live here again or at least in different circumstances which is why I gave it 3 starts.
Pro's
-Great location close to everything
-Noise level The hallways and the apartments in general are pretty quiet going around and the apartments have pretty good insulation from outside noises (except people walking and talking by your door)
-Nice amentities in the apartment. Faux wood vinyl flooring, stainless steel appliances, quiet washer/dryer, nice countertops, shower, grey painted walls
-Studio sized apartment has a bedroom instead of one big square!
-The front office staff is AWESOME! They all know your name, have conversations with you, and are just very nice. The best is Brenda!
-The club house is nice and spacious with lots of tv's to use and comfortable reclining chairs and a full kitchen and coffee maker. I did my homework in here a lot and its open 24 hours!
-Indoor parking garage parking
-Nice sized pool, hot tub, and a fire pit!
-Gym is a very good size and has a good assortment of equipment
-Never had a bug in my apartment!
Con's
-Expensive. Cheaper then other similar communities but they wanted to charge me over $1k for a studio sized apartment. Floors scratch easily too in the units!
-Noise level which depends on where you are at the building. Avoid the units close to the pool and close to the garage. The pool can get VERY noisy during holidays (like 4th of july) and by the garage there is always people doing the annoying fast and furious peel out down the street, and the lower income housing across the street always have parties, crying/screaming kids at all hours of the day
-I can only speak to the studio sized apartment but since the A/C filter/fan is right in the middle of the apartment, you always hear it turn on and off which is pretty noisy (quieter then other apartments though!) and i would always have to turn up the TV when it turned on. Second thing is that i couldn't get my apartment any colder than 74 degrees even when its set at 70. Not sure if it was an issue with my a/c but i heard other people had problems with theirs also but when it gets very hot outside and everyone is cranking up their a/c, your unit will freeze and your a/c will stop working (last summer every person a/c broke)
-Parking garage. The gates are ALWAYS BROKEN!!! Its quite amazing how they can't figuire out how to keep them from getting broken and they don't fix it often enough. Although people do drive pedal to the medal in the garage, the speed bumps are so high and obnoxious they can DESTROY your car should you forget where they are at considering they are painted black and blend in with ground and are around blind corners
- The community is falling apart. Its dirty and stains everywhere and you can tell maintenance doesn't care or do anything around the community
-Maintenance takes FOREVER to come fix issues and sometimes doesn't even fix the problem. I had them come out 4 times to fix my fan and it never got fixed. My lock didn't really work without jimmying the door and I just didn't want to deal with maintenance to get it fixed since i already had them come out 2 times for it to never be fixed.
-Access to the community. If you have guests, its super hard for them to get in to see you. If they don't have a keyfob, they are SOL and you have to let them in. If you forget your keyfob in your apartment, you are SOL. I've locked myself out of the community or in the garage countless times and every door into the community has keyfob locks. Its like a fortress. And the office won't let you get another one because of "security". So family can't get one. You cant have an extra in case you don't have the other one. Stupid.
-The hallways aren't cooled because its an open design building and during the winter its freezing cold. Not exactly a con just an interesting choice of design
-They scare you with fees for about everything for a sense of control over their residents. They charge for valet trash and pest control. I never had pest control come to my unit but i got charged for it every month.
